LETTERS OF INTENT IN COMMERCIAL REAL ESTATE TRANSACTIONS Generally LOIs are in a letter format consisting of a few pages and will contain a summary of the transaction and bullet points as to the material items involved with the transaction. The LOI will be signed by all parties.

The landlord of a commercial space for rent may require the following: Security deposit (e.g., one months rent or more) Financial statements. Profit and loss statements. Balance sheet. Business bank statements. Previous landlord information. Credit reports. Business tax returns.
However, a simple room rental agreement ought to have the following fundamental components: Property address. The subtenants and tenants details and information. House rules. Rent amount and due date. Room description. Utility costs. Late fees. Lease term.

Can you write your own tenancy agreement? Certainly. Unless youre an attorney, or have an attorney review it, you probably shouldnt, But you certainly can. If you fail to follow your state/local laws to-the-letter, the agreement may be invalid.
Regardless of how the property will be used, an LOI for leased commercial space will generally include the following: Date the LOI is being submitted. Landlord and/or Broker and their contact information. Tenant name and contact information.
